Steer clear of here. I had been parking here for a week, 5 months of the year, for 3 years. The last time, i returned to find my valet-parked car was damaged to the tune of $1400. It was in perfect condition when I left it with them, but I could not prove otherwise since I didn't photograph my car as I handed over the keys; I'd just eyeballed it. The manager told me the SAME guy had been parking cars there for 20 YEARS. Are you kidding me? I paid the $1400 myself to save the insurance surcharge. I now leave my car in the driveway at home and get a shuttle service. Don't EVER park here since it's just a matter of time before damages will appear on your car.

I used this company once and will never go back again. All was fine until I got my key and went to start my car. The key had been forcibly removed with the ignition in an improper position which damaged my lock cylinder. The lock cylinder now has to be replaced at a cost of $300. I showed this to the attendant on duty and he had me fill out a damage report, saying that they had insurance to cover this sort of thing and promising that his manager, Patrick Flavin, would take care of it. I paid the exorbitant amount of $92.50 for four days parking and went on my way. When I called Patrick Flavin, he was rude, combative, and refused to listen to anything I had to say. He told me that I was lying and trying to scam him and then he hung up on me. Now I’m out the $92.50 plus $300 to fix my car and I feel like I have no recourse at all.
